    This is from my collection. I don´t know anything about this piece. It is made with metal, don´t know what kind, probably steel because this piece is a bit heavy. It weighs a little over 300g and the height is about 11.5 cm.
    I guess the holder is for match box and inside it is a piece of rock, most likely used to light matches. This piece is very charming and in good condition even though it has minor bends and the holder tilts a little bit to the other side. It is possible to take it apart. It has one screw on the bottom that holds the ashtray and the holder together.
